We are currently looking for an Electrical Engineer to join our team to support projects in the Calgary area.

At Peter Lucas, we offer a variety of work, professional development, and learning opportunities that come from working on diverse projects in the mining, energy, and heavy industrial sectors. Our dynamic environment, filled with high-achieving professionals, enables our staff to take on incredible opportunities, gain mentorship from a diverse group of colleagues, and succeed in their careers.

The Electrical Engineer will manage a variety of small to large electrical construction projects and will be responsible for ensuring all projects are initiated and executed in a safe, accurate, timely manner and in compliance with all relevant regulatory requirements. You will be the electrical technical expert for Field Operations and Facilities, working out of the Calgary office, with occasional trips to the Fort McMurray site.

  • On projects where unique electrical designs are required, you will be responsible for completing the design in-house and are expected to follow our APEGA PPMP. On some larger projects where an engineering firm has been selected to do the electrical/civil/mechanical/piping work, you will direct the work of the firm in the design and equipment procurement for electrical facilities and coordinate site construction through onsite Field Construction Coordinators
  • Coordinate the construction/modification of electrical facilities. Use your experience to mark up existing drawings, procure equipment, organize electrical contractors and schedule the work. Redline the as-built drawing collection, track from the field construction electrical contractor and distribute to the drafting department, as well as distributing final corrected as-built drawings and tracking back to field locations
  • Specify high, medium and low voltage equipment for procurement, plus advise Field Operations and other Facilities team members on equipment selection as required
  • We also have a number of high-voltage power projects where if approved we will be responsible for the engineering, procurement and construction of some transmission lines and substations that support our operations

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in electrical engineering with significant oil & gas or mining industry exposure
  • Field experience working with equipment in mineral processing plants and large oil sand facilities is considered an asset
  • Professional Electrical Engineering registered with APEGA
  • Previous experience with EPC projects and design processes
  • Working knowledge of applicable Guidelines, Directives and Regulations about the Environment, Safety, the Canadian Electrical Code, and the Alberta Safety Codes Act
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Word processing and spreadsheet applications
  • Strong knowledge of Power Distribution equipment and motors
  • Heat Tracing
  • Possess excellent verbal and written communication skills for effective collaboration and reporting.
  • Must be able to manage multiple tasks and priorities and meet project deadlines.
  • Demonstrate active listening and an ability to communicate technical concepts with non-technical stakeholders.
